Loading Paper in a Paper Drawer 1, 2
Grip the handle on the front of the paper drawer
in which you want to load paper. Pull out the
paper drawer until it stops.
1
2
Open a package of copy paper, and remove the
paper stack. (Make sure that the seam on the
center of the package is face up.)
NOTICE:
Rewrap any remaining paper in its original
package, and store it in a dry place away from
direct sunlight.
Do not copy on the following types of copy stock;
doing so may cause a paper jam.
Severely curled or wrinkled paper
Transparencies for digital full-color copiers
Paper which has been copied on using a digital
full-color copier (do not copy on the reverse side
either)
Paper which has been printed on using a
thermal transfer printer (do not copy on the
reverse side either)
MEMO:
Drawer 1, 2 each holds up to approximately 1,500
sheets of copy paper (20-lb bond).
For high-quality copies, use paper recommended by
Canon.
NOTICE:
The paper sizes for the paper drawers can be set for LTR-size paper. The sizes must be
changed by your service representative. For more details, contact your service
representative.
Place the paper stack in the paper drawer.
Even out the edges of the paper stack. Load the
paper stack against the right wall of the paper
drawer or paper deck.
REQUEST:
Do not place any objects in the empty space of
the drawer, as this may cause damage.
NOTICE:
If the copy paper is curled, curl it down before
placing it in the paper drawer.
Make sure that the height of the paper stack does
not exceed the limit mark ( ) at the back of the
paper drawer.
Make sure that the paper size setting in the paper
drawer matches the size of the paper to be
loaded.
